Regulatory Environment

The regulatory environment surrounding bitcoin has been a significant factor in its growth and development. Early on, bitcoin faced significant criticism and regulatory challenges, particularly related to money laundering and terrorism financing. However, as the industry has matured and bitcoin's use cases have become more diverse, regulatory bodies have begun to recognize the potential benefits of the cryptocurrency and implemented more tolerant policies.

In the coming years, we can expect to see further development and standardization of regulatory frameworks for bitcoin and other cryptocurrencies. This may lead to a more stable and secure environment for bitcoin users, potentially driving up its value. However, it is important to remember that regulatory changes can also have a significant impact on bitcoin's value, and changes in policies or enforcement can lead to significant fluctuations in price.

Economic and Market Factors

The value of bitcoin is also influenced by a wide range of economic and market factors. These include global economic conditions, interest rate movements, geopolitical events, and the performance of traditional financial markets. As the world's economy continues to evolve, it is likely that bitcoin's value will be affected by these factors in the coming years.

However, it is important to note that bitcoin's value is not necessarily correlated to the performance of traditional financial markets. This means that bitcoin's value may rise or fall independently of the rest of the economy, making it a valuable tool for diversifying investment portfolios.
